如何驗證Oracle安裝是否成功?具體代碼示例
Oracle數(shù)據(jù)庫是企業(yè)級應用中使用最廣泛的關(guān)系型數(shù)據(jù)庫管理系統(tǒng)之一。在安裝Oracle數(shù)據(jù)庫之后,驗證安裝是否成功是非常重要的一步。本文將介紹如何通過具體的代碼示例來驗證Oracle數(shù)據(jù)庫的安裝是否成功。
1. 確認數(shù)據(jù)庫服務是否正常啟動
首先,我們需要確保Oracle數(shù)據(jù)庫的相關(guān)服務已經(jīng)正常啟動。可以通過以下代碼示例來檢查數(shù)據(jù)庫服務的狀態(tài):
# 檢查Oracle數(shù)據(jù)庫服務的狀態(tài) lsnrctl status
登錄后復制
如果返回信息顯示數(shù)據(jù)庫監(jiān)聽服務正在運行,即表示數(shù)據(jù)庫服務已經(jīng)成功啟動。
2. 連接到數(shù)據(jù)庫實例
接下來,我們可以嘗試連接到Oracle數(shù)據(jù)庫實例。可以使用sqlplus命令行工具連接到數(shù)據(jù)庫實例,具體代碼示例如下:
# 使用sqlplus連接到數(shù)據(jù)庫實例 sqlplus / as sysdba
登錄后復制
如果成功連接到數(shù)據(jù)庫實例,并且沒有出現(xiàn)錯誤提示信息,則表示數(shù)據(jù)庫安裝成功。
3. 創(chuàng)建測試表
為了進一步驗證數(shù)據(jù)庫的正常運行,我們可以創(chuàng)建一個簡單的測試表。可以通過以下代碼示例創(chuàng)建一個名為test_table的測試表:
-- 創(chuàng)建一個測試表
CREATE TABLE test_table (
id NUMBER,
name VARCHAR2(50)
);
登錄后復制
如果成功創(chuàng)建了測試表,并且沒有出現(xiàn)任何錯誤提示,則表示數(shù)據(jù)庫安裝成功并且可以正常運行。
4. 插入測試數(shù)據(jù)
最后,我們可以嘗試向測試表插入一些數(shù)據(jù)來驗證數(shù)據(jù)庫的寫入功能。可以通過以下代碼示例向test_table表插入一條測試數(shù)據(jù):
-- 向測試表插入一條數(shù)據(jù) INSERT INTO test_table (id, name) VALUES (1, 'Test Data');
登錄后復制
如果成功插入了測試數(shù)據(jù),并且沒有出現(xiàn)任何錯誤提示,則表示數(shù)據(jù)庫安裝成功并且可以正常進行讀寫操作。
通過以上步驟,我們可以通過具體的代碼示例來驗證Oracle數(shù)據(jù)庫的安裝是否成功。通過檢查數(shù)據(jù)庫服務狀態(tài)、連接到數(shù)據(jù)庫實例、創(chuàng)建測試表和插入測試數(shù)據(jù)等步驟,我們可以確認Oracle數(shù)據(jù)庫已經(jīng)成功安裝并且可以正常運行。祝您在使用Oracle數(shù)據(jù)庫時順利進行!






